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ions about mortgage lending in Nichols, IA

What are typical mortgage rates like for homebuyers in Nichols, Iowa?

Mortgage rates in Nichols generally align with national averages, but local lenders may offer competitive rates due to the rural market. For conventional 30-year fixed loans, rates typically range from 6.5% to 7.5% as of 2024, though this varies by lender and borrower qualifications. Working with a local credit union or community bank in Muscatine County can sometimes yield better terms.

Are there any first-time homebuyer programs specifically available in Nichols?

Yes, the Iowa Finance Authority offers several statewide programs that Nichols residents can access, including the FirstHome program with competitive interest rates and down payment assistance. Additionally, Muscatine County may have local grants or programs for first-time buyers. These programs are particularly valuable in Nichols where median home prices are below state averages.

How does Nichols' rural location affect the mortgage approval process?

Nichols' rural classification can impact certain loan types, as some lenders have stricter requirements for properties in small towns. USDA loans are particularly advantageous here since the entire area qualifies for USDA rural development programs, offering 100% financing options. However, appraisals might take slightly longer due to fewer comparable sales in the immediate area.

What special considerations should I know about when buying an older home in Nichols?

Many homes in Nichols were built before 1950, so mortgage lenders may require additional inspections for older properties. FHA 203(k) rehabilitation loans can be beneficial for updating these historic homes while including renovation costs in your mortgage. Be prepared for potential higher insurance costs and stricter appraisal requirements for older properties.

Are there any local property tax considerations that affect mortgage lending in Nichols?

Nichols has relatively low property tax rates compared to larger Iowa cities, which can improve your debt-to-income ratio for mortgage qualification. Muscatine County's current effective tax rate is approximately 1.4%, and lenders will factor this into your monthly payment calculations. First-time buyers may qualify for the Iowa Homestead Tax Credit, further reducing tax burdens.

For homebuyers in Nichols, a key piece of actionable advice is to explore Iowa-specific homebuyer programs. A standout resource is the Iowa Finance Authority (IFA). The IFA offers several down payment and closing cost assistance programs, as well as competitive first-time homebuyer mortgages with attractive rates. A knowledgeable local lender will be well-versed in these programs and can expertly guide you through the eligibility requirements, which often include income limits and home purchase price caps that are very workable for the Nichols market. They can help you layer this assistance with a conventional loan, maximizing your buying power.

When you start your search for mortgage lenders in your area, begin by asking for recommendations from your real estate agent, who likely has a shortlist of reliable local partners. Then, make a point to have conversations with at least two or three lenders. Don’t just focus on the rate; ask them pointed questions. “How familiar are you with lending in Nichols and Cedar County?” “Can you walk me through the IFA programs I might qualify for?” “What is your typical timeline to close a loan, and how will you communicate with me?” Their answers will reveal their local savvy and service style.
